I have 2 amps D3000M and DD 9515 1+1ohm.One works well,but the second one day works OK,but the next day is shuting down.The protection relay in the output it starts switching and the LED for gain button is flashing.In the same time the voltage in the amp is 13.4V(this is ok),so the wireing from accu to the amp is well.This thing happend even if i have nothing in the output(speaker)and no signal to input.I'll made a lots of tests,messuring and compare between the other amp,but i nothing to find.
